Production Engineering Manager manages the planning and designing of methods to improve or enhance existing programs. Oversees the analysis and review of budgets, schedules, production requirements and headcount to determine the most cost effective and efficient methods of obtaining necessary resources. Being a Production Engineering Manager develops and recommends revisions or enhancements to schedules, human and monetary resource allocations, and production requirements. Ensures projects are completed on time. Additionally, Production Engineering Manager acts as advisor to production engineering team regarding projects, tasks, and operations. Requires a bachelor's degree. Typically reports to a unit/department head. The Production Engineering Manager typically manages through subordinate managers and profess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Capable of resolving escalated issues arising from operations and requiring coordination with other departments. To be a Production Engineering Manager typ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

  • CAD Production Designer Harlingen, Texas
    As a member of Garver's growing Harlingen Water Infrastructure Design Center, the CAD Production Designerwill be responsible for developing the drafting and design for projects while mentoring Technicians. The Production Designer will also be responsible for leading the production of 3D models and maintaining Civil3D/BIM/MicroStation standards for Garver's Water Infrastructure Design Center. The Production Designer will collaborate with engineers, production & design leaders, other designers, and technicians to produce drawings and manage workload on various Water Business Line (WBL) projects.
    This role in the Water Infrastructure Design Center is one that is central to project delivery through our many offices and utilizes the latest design software/technologies, predominantly Revit, Civil3D, and MicroStation software. Typical projects in design include civil, process mechanical, structural, building mechanical, and architectural designs for water and wastewater facilities.
    This position will be responsible for performing a wide array of design tasks related to water and wastewater facilities, such as:
    • Coordination of survey services and processing field data
    • Developing surface models
    • Developing paving/grading plans, yard piping/pipeline plans, demolition plans, modified plans, etc.
    • Developing yard piping profiles, pipeline profiles, drainage profiles, cross sections, etc.
    • Calculating dirt work volume and plan quantities
    • Creating and using layering standards, line types, line widths, and plot styles
    • Creating and organizing project setup drawings, base files, general sheets, title blocks, and Plex-Earth
    • Organizing drawing structures and files
    • Producing record drawings

    About Garver's Water Infrastructure Design Center:
    The Water Infrastructure Design Center is a knowledge-based hub that excels in highly technical, multi-discipline water and wastewater designs for locations all across Garver's footprint. The WIDC was created to bring together every unique discipline necessary to design custom solutions for water and wastewater infrastructure facilities, including civil, mechanical, electrical, instrumentation, controls, construction, applications, and operations. Having a focused team with in-person collaboration using the latest 3D and 4D BIM/Civil3D/MicroStation software leads to more efficient delivery, shorter design schedules, and lower change order percentages.

Harlingen (/ˈhɑːrlɪndʒɪn/ HAR-lin-jin) is a city in Cameron County in the central region of the Rio Grande Valley of the southern part of the U.S. state of Texas, about 30 miles (48 km) from the coast of the Gulf of Mexico. The city covers more than 40 square miles (104 km2) and is the second-largest city in Cameron County, as well as the fourth-largest in the Rio Grande Valley. As of the 2010 census, the city had a population of 64,849, for a growth rate of 12.5% since the 2000 census. It is the city with the lowest cost of living in the United States.
